Creating cultures of belonging in EAL: Supporting new arrivals
In this session in collaboration with FlashAcademy®, hear from an experienced EAL lead around how to create a culture of belonging for new EAL arrivals. From first day processes to whole-school approaches and practical classroom strategies, we'll be covering:
Why belonging and psychological safety matters to the learning process
Trauma-informed approaches for settling new arrivals from displaced communities
Getting started with assessing English language proficiency
Embedding technology, such as FlashAcademy® to support a whole-school approach
Ideas for activities to help settle learners with very limited proficiency

Kelly Dicks is Headteacher at Filton Hill Primary School and the one of the EAL Leads for the Olympus Academy Trust. She was previously Head of Primary at Bradley Stoke Community School (BSCS) and has successfully used Flash Academy in her schools for the past two years to support language learning and, in particular, learners who are new to the country.
Lusine Nalbandyan-Andreke is a Customer Success Manager at FlashAcademy, bringing a unique blend of legal expertise and a lifelong passion for languages. Fluent in English, Armenian, Russian, and French—and currently learning Lithuanian—she deeply understands the challenges faced by both learners and educators in multilingual environments. Lusine is committed to supporting schools and students in overcoming EAL (English as an Additional Language) barriers. She believes that multilingualism empowers learners by broadening their opportunities and boosting their confidence.
